This is an excellent career opportunity to gain and develop experience in the Recruitment Department based at Ninewells Hospital. This position will suit those who enjoy the challenge of working in a fast moving recruitment environment. 

We are looking for a strong administrator, ideally with recruitment experience.  The post-holder will undertake a number of recruitment/admin tasks including publishing adverts, using a variety of HR systems including Jobtrain and spreadsheets.  It is essential that the post-holder is proficient in the use of Microsoft Office applications. 

The post-holder should have good communication skills, be able to work to tight deadlines and multi-task.
